{{- if .Values.ingress.enabled }} {{- /* The cutover serves the new production hostname alongside the rehearsal one from the same release, so `host` alone is not enough. `extraHosts` adds more names against the identical path set; with none set the render is unchanged. Note that cert-manager's ingress-shim derives Certificates from the `tls` block, not from these rules. A host listed here but absent from `tls` is routed over HTTP without triggering an ACME order — which is what lets a new hostname be wired up *before* its DNS moves, without burning Let's Encrypt failed-validation attempts on a challenge that cannot succeed yet. */}} {{- $hosts := concat (list .Values.ingress.host) (default (list) .Values.ingress.extraHosts) }} apiVersion: networking.k8s.io/v1 kind: Ingress metadata: name: {{ include "medical-chatbot.fullname" . }} labels: {{- include "medical-chatbot.labels" . | nindent 4 }} annotations: {{- toYaml .Values.ingress.annotations | nindent 4 }} spec: ingressClassName: {{ .Values.ingress.className }} {{- with .Values.ingress.tls }} tls: {{- toYaml . | nindent 4 }} {{- end }} rules: {{- range $host := $hosts }} - host: {{ $host | quote }} http: paths: - path: /v1/rag pathType: Prefix backend: service: name: {{ include "medical-chatbot.fullname" $ }}-ai-service port: { name: http } {{- if $.Values.observability.enabled }} - path: /grafana pathType: Prefix backend: service: name: {{ include "medical-chatbot.fullname" $ }}-grafana port: { name: http } {{- end }} - path: / pathType: Prefix backend: service: name: {{ include "medical-chatbot.fullname" $ }}-web port: { name: http } {{- end }} {{- end }}
